Papa John’s Signs a Big Development Deal in Texas

Papa John’s on Wednesday announced the largest domestic franchise deal in the company’s history, a 100-unit development agreement with the Dallas-based operator Sun Holdings that will expand the chain’s presence across Texas over the next eight years. PIZZAREV Acquired for $1.1M by Amergent Hospitality

Struggling fast-casual chain PizzaRev has been sold to multi-concept operator Amergent Hospitality Group for $1.1 million, the company announced. Five years ago, PizzaRev had 44 locations.
